在當今數字時代,手機APP已成為人們生活中不可或缺的一部分。隨著移動設備的普及,APP市場競爭日益激烈,越來越多的新手想要開發自己的APP,以期獲得商業上的成功。然而,對于新手開發者來說,選擇適合自己的平臺是非常重要的,因為這將決定著你的APP開發效率和用戶體驗。本文將探討一些適合新手開發APP的平臺如何選擇。
1.跨平臺開發
跨平臺開發是指開發者可以同時在多個平臺上編寫代碼,這將為新手開發者帶來很多便利。跨平臺開發的平臺有很多,其中包括React Native、Flutter和Xamarin等。這些平臺的優勢在于可以大大減少代碼的重復性,以及可以同時部署到iOS和Android設備上,從而為新手開發者節省時間和精力。
2.開放源代碼平臺
開放源代碼平臺為新手開發者提供了一個便捷的方法來學習和掌握APP開發的技能。通過這些平臺,開發者可以下載和使用其他開發者編寫的代碼和組件,從而為自己的APP開發提供支持和靈感。例如,GitHub和GitLab等開源代碼平臺提供了許多開源庫和框架,使得新手開發者可以通過這些資源來開發自己的APP。
3.云開發平臺
云開發平臺是一個完整的APP開發生態系統,它提供了開發、測試、部署和監控的完整工作流。云開發平臺提供了一系列工具和服務,例如云數據庫、云存儲和云函數等,可以極大地減少新手開發者的工作量。這些平臺的優勢在于它們提供了一個輕松的開發環境,使得新手開發者可以集中精力于APP的核心功能開發,而不必擔心服務器管理和維護等問題。
4.集成開發環境
集成開發環境(IDE)是一個軟件應用程序,它將代碼編輯器、調試器和構建自動化工具集成到一個單一的用戶界面中。對于新手開發者來說,使用IDE可以使開發過程更加輕松和高效。有一些廣受歡迎的IDE,例如Android Studio和Xcode,它們提供了豐富的代碼編輯器、調試器和模擬器等工具,可以極大地提高新手開發者的開發效率。
現在,無需找app開發公司,利用當前流行的saas軟件開發平臺,也可以獨立免編程完成軟件開發。以應用公園app在線開發平臺為例,即使不懂任何編程開發技術,只需一鍵套用app模板,就可以獨立完成軟件開發,同步打通小程序。相對比傳統的app軟件公司普遍較高的app開發報價,利用應用公園開發手機應用,app開發成本不到一萬元。